Ubuntu换源简介
Ubuntu作为一款流行的开源操作系统,其软件包的安装和更新通常依赖于软件源。默认情况下,Ubuntu会使用官方的软件源,但有时为了获取更快或更稳定的更新,用户会选择更换为国内的镜像源。本文将详细介绍如何在Ubuntu中更换软件源,包括操作步骤、命令示例及注意事项。
操作步骤
1. 打开终端
首先,打开Ubuntu的终端。可以通过搜索“终端”或在应用程序菜单中找到并打开它。
2. 查看当前源
使用以下命令查看当前使用的软件源:
sudo nano /etc/apt/sources.list
该命令会打开文本编辑器,显示当前的源列表。
3. 备份原文件
在编辑之前,建议备份原文件,以防操作失误:
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
4. 编辑源列表
在文本编辑器中,找到并删除或注释掉原有的源列表。然后,你可以选择以下任意一个国内的镜像源进行替换。
以下列出了一些常用的国内镜像源:
- 清华大学:
deb http://mirrors.tuna.tsinghua.edu.cn/ubuntu/ bionic main restricted universe multiverse
- 中国科学技术大学:
deb http://mirrors.ustc.edu.cn/ubuntu/ bionic main restricted universe multiverse
- 阿里云:
deb http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
5. 保存并关闭编辑器
编辑完成后,保存文件并关闭编辑器。对于大多数文本编辑器,你可以使用以下命令保存并退出:
Ctrl+O # 保存文件
Ctrl+X # 退出编辑器
6. 更新源列表
更新源列表以反映新的源设置:
sudo apt update
该命令会下载新的包列表,以便系统知道可用的软件包。
7. 安装软件包
现在,你可以使用以下命令安装软件包:
sudo apt install 包名
例如,要安装Python 3,你可以输入:
sudo apt install python3
注意事项
- 选择合适的镜像源:国内镜像源更新速度通常比官方源更快,但有时可能存在软件版本滞后的问题。建议根据个人需求选择合适的镜像源。
- 备份原文件:在更换源之前,请务必备份原文件,以防万一需要恢复。
- 更新源列表:更换源后,请务必使用`sudo apt update`更新源列表,以确保系统可以找到最新的软件包。
实用技巧
- 定期检查源列表:建议定期检查源列表,以确保源列表的可用性和完整性。
- 使用`sudo apt-cache policy 包名`查看软件包的详细信息,包括来源、版本和依赖关系。
- 使用`sudo apt-get clean`清理缓存,释放磁盘空间。